    Hampton bay reverse switch
    I have a Hampton Bay ceiling fan with a faulty reverse switch. What I'd like to do is take the switch out and bypass the switch instead of replacing it. The switch is a six contact DPDT. Grey and white are the contacts in the center. Pink and Yellow are the contact at the bottom, and there are pink and yellow jumpers (reversed) to the top two contatcs. Any help would be appreciated.

    Why not just replace the switch? It's cheap and easier.

    Otherwise, white connects to pink and grey to yellow for one direction, white to yellow and grey to pink for the other.
